Sweet Yoruba Girls’ Names and Meanings

Sweet Yoruba Girls’ Names and Meanings

In the following list is a compilation of awesome Yoruba girls’ names. Also, their interpretation and meanings are stated for you below.

Abeni – Weasked for her,behold, we got her

Abidemi – A female child that was born in the absence of her father

Abifoluwa – Born for the Lord

Abiona – One who is born during a journey                         

Abioye – A child born into royalty

Abosede – A child born on the first day of the week

Adankwo – One born on fourth day.                       

Adaoma – A good and virtuous lady.                       

Adaora – Daughter of all                               

Adebisi – Added to the crown

Adedamola – The crown is mixed with riches

Adefolake – Your wealth supports us.                                    

Adelola – The crown brings honour

Adenike – The crown needs to be taken care of

Adepeju – The crown is full of honour

Aderiyike – The pampered crown

Adesina – She opens the way                    

Adunni – A daughter of the sweet person

Anuoluwabamise -The mercy of the Lord has done it for me

Anuoluwapo – God mercies are abundant

Araoluwa -The wonder of God

Atinuke – A child who has been looked after since conception

Ayobami – Wealth meet me, one asking for wealth.

Ayokunumi – I am overwhelmed with wealth.

Ayomide – My Joy has come

Ayomisioluwakonitan – The Joy of the lord will never diminish in my life.

Ayoola – The joy of wealth

Ayotola – Joy is enough wealth

Ayotunde – My joy has returned

Ayotundun – A Yoruba term, meaning joy is sweet.

Ayowonuola – A Yoruba term, meaning joy enters wealth.

Ayowunmi – A girl who loves joy.

Bere – First daughter of the family.

Bidemi – Born awaiting me.

Bimpe –  A beautiful child

Bisi – She who is a first-born daughter in the family

Bodunde – Came with Christmas or one who was born during Christmas.

Bolanle – A child who finds wealth at home

Bolatito – The sanctification that joy brings

Boluwaji – Rise up with Lord.

Boluwatife – As God wishes, one who follows the will of God.

Bosede – A daughter that came to world on a Sunday

Busayo – Add to the joy.

Dideoluwakusidede – The coming of the Lord is at hand.

Diekololaoluwa – God’s blessing isn’t small.

Diekololaoluwalayemi – The wealth of God in my life cannot be measured.

Doyinsola – My wealth is sweet.

Ebunoluwa – The Lord’s gift

Emiola – The honorable one, or an honorable man.

Eniafe – A beloved man.

Eniiyi – A person of integrity.

Eniola – A child of wealth

Enitan – Person of the story or person with a history.

Eniyii – A person of integrity

Ereadura – Reward of prayer

Eriifeoluwa – Evidence of God’s love

Eriifeoluwa – The evidence of God’s love.

Erimipe – My testimony is complete

Eromidola – My thought has become wealth.

Ewaoluwa – The beauty of God

Eyitope – Worthy of praise

Fadekemi – Take care of me with wealth

Fehintola – Resting on wealth

Feyisayo – Use this as joy.

Feyisetan – A Yoruba term meaning use this as history.

Feyisola – A girl who always has the blessing of her parents on her, my blessing.

Fiayosemi – The one who has molded her parents with joy.

Fibikemi – Yoruba term meaning bless me with your birth.

Fisayo – God has added to my joy

Fiyinfoluwa – Praise the Lord

Folade – Honour has arrived

Folake – One who is taken care with wealth.

Folaoluwashade – The wealth of God is my crown.

Folashade –  Honour confers a crown

Folusho – God cares, one who is always under God’s protection.

Fowoke – A child taken care of with money

Foyinsol – Yoruba term meaning add honey to the wealth.

Funmilayo – God has brought me joy

Fyiynfoluwa – Give praise to God. A person who never forgets to praise God for everything.

New Born Baby

Gbemisola – Carry me into wealth

Gbohunmi – Hear my cry

Gbolahun – Show the wealth.

Gboyega – Carry the glory high.

Ibidolapo – A child’s birth that consolidate wealth

Ibidun – The birth was sweet.

Ibilola – A girl born into wealth

Ibironke –  The family will care for this child

Ibukun –  Blessings

Ibukunade – The blessings have come to me.

Ibukunoluwa – The blessings of God

Idowu – A girl born after twins

Idunnuola – Happiness

Ife – Love

Ifedayo – Love has become joy

Ifede – Love is here

Ifedolaoluwa – The Lord has blessed our love

Ifedolapo – Wealth has been mixed with love.

Ifejesukristi – The love of Jesus Christ.

Ifelayo – Love is peace

Ifeoluwadolapo – God’s love has brought us wealth.

Ifesowapo – Love has connected us

Ifetundun -Love is sweet

Ikeoluwa – One who is under the constant care of God.

Ilerioluwa – The promise of God

Iretioluwa – God’s hope

Iretomiwa – A child who has brought blessings

Itunuoluwa –  Comfort of God

Jadesola – Come out into wealth.

Jadesolaoluwa – One who has come out to the wealth of God.

Jaiyeola –  one who is enjoying wealth

Jesulayotimoni – Jesus is the joy I have.

Jibola –  A child born into wealth

Jolasun – Let the riches come forth

Kehinde – Came second or the second born child.

Keyshia – A girl who is favorite of everyone.

Kikelomo – A child who is pampered

Kinfeosioluwa – Yoruba term meaning that I may love you more, my Lord.

Kolapo– Wealth is in abundance.

Kolawole – Yoruba term meaning wealth has entered.

Korede – A girl who has brought joy to the family.

Lanre – My wealth is the future.

Latorunwa – One who has descended from heaven.

Lolade – God is with you

Modupeore -Thank you God for this gift

Mofoluwakemi -Given for the Lord’s blessing   

Monife – The loved one

Monjolaoluwa – Enjoying the wealth of God

Morenikeji – This girl resembles me

Niyilolawa – The wealth is here

Olajuwan – The exaltation of the triumph

Olamide – Divinity of triumph, being supernatural of success.

Olaniyi – The son of victorious people, son of the success crowd.

Oluwabusayo – God adds to my wealth

Oluwafunbi – God has given this child to me

Oluwagbenga – God has lifted me up     

Oluwajomiloju The Lord has surprised me

Oluwamakinwa – The Lord’s goodness

Oluwatoke – God is worthy to be adored                             

Omolade – Child of the crown

Omorinsola – The child who walks into riches

Oyinlola – Wealth is sweet

Ronke – A person who has someone to pamper

Sweet Yoruba Girls' Names

Shola – A blessed one

Tambara – A girl who is at ease  

Tejumola – A child who looks forward to better days

Tiaraoluwa – From the body of God, Lord’s wonder        

Timilehin – God is with you        

Titilayo – A child who is ever happy

Tiwa – One who owns the crown

Tokunbo – One who is from across the seas                        

Toluwalase – God’s will be done

Tujuka – Cheerful            

Yejide – One who looks like her mother               

Zoputan – The protector
